Hiking Trail Conditions Report
Peaks
Peaks Mt. Rowe, NH
Trails
Trails: Mt. Rowe Trail, Yellow Trail, Ridge Trail
Date of Hike
Date of Hike: Monday, April 6, 2026
Parking/Access Road Notes
Parking/Access Road Notes: Plenty of room at Gilford Elementary School later this afternoon. 
Surface Conditions
Surface Conditions: Dry Trail, Mud - Minor/Avoidable, Leaves - Significant/Slippery 
Recommended Equipment
Recommended Equipment:  
Water Crossing Notes
Water Crossing Notes: Rock hoppable 
Trail Maintenance Notes
Trail Maintenance Notes: No blowdowns 
Dog-Related Notes
Dog-Related Notes:  
Bugs
Bugs:  
Lost and Found
Lost and Found:  
 
Comments
Comments: This route is essentially snow/ice free (two tiny patches that will likely be gone in a matter of hours). Some minor mud, but nothing too bad. Did not see any ice visible on Winnipesaukee. Gunstock ski trails still look quite skiable (area closed for the season on Saturday).

Partly sunny afternoon with temperatures dropping into the 30s and a few stray snow flakes (ground no longer frozen, so nothing sticking).
